Hi this guitar is signed and dated on the back of the headstock ( looks like 1984 but it may be an open 9 instead of 4 ). It's serial # is AF028. It has no tone control just a volume knob and a pick up selector switch. Was this a certain model or just a customers special order.? Thanks Eric ImageImageImage

Hi Eric,
AF IIRC denotes After Fire, which appears to refer to the Jonas Ridge NC fire that destroyed at least some of Semie's shop.
However legend has it that he rebuilt the Mosrite factory and the first ones produced then had the AF prefix.
